Computational Photography Market Size to Reach USD 56.57 Billion by 2034 at a 13.34% CAGR from 2026 to 2034
The computational photography market size was valued at USD 18.34 billion in 2025 and is expected to reach USD 56.57 billion by 2034, growing at a CAGR of 13.34%. Computation photography makes use of the capabilities of AI, ML, and other software algorithms for improving the overall efficiency of digital imaging devices.

Report Highlights:
- North America dominated the market with 34.0% share in 2025 due to strong semiconductor and AI technology ecosystem.
- AI-based image processing segment dominated the market with 32.0% share in 2025 due to rapid integration of deep learning technologies in imaging systems.
- Smartphones segment dominated the market with 54.0% share in 2025 owing to strong global demand for premium mobile photography.
- Healthcare imaging segment is projected to grow at the fastest CAGR of 13.9% during the forecast period due to increasing AI-assisted diagnostics adoption.

What are Driving Factors and Emerging Trends of Computational Photography Market?
As per analysis, the market is expanding due to rapid adoption of AI-enabled imaging systems and increasing consumer demand for advanced smartphone photography. Key growth factors include:
- Increasing Demand for AI-powered Imaging in Smartphones: Users nowadays have a preference for smartphones that come with enhanced imaging features and real-time rendering technology.
- Rising Investment in Edge AI Processors: There is increased development by semiconductor companies towards next-generation NPUs and AI processors for imaging purposes
- Growing Use in Healthcare and Automotive Industries: AI-powered imaging solutions are witnessing an increased adoption rate within healthcare and automotive industries.
These factors continue to support long-term market expansion.

Which is Dominating Region in Computational Photography Market?
North America: North America led the market due to strong presence of AI software companies, semiconductor manufacturers, and smartphone technology firms.
Asia Pacific: Asia Pacific is projected to grow at a rapid pace due to expansion of smartphone manufacturing activities across China, South Korea, Taiwan, Japan.
